📖 The story of the name Ami

The name Ami carries a delicate duality, rooted in a tapestry of linguistic threads spanning from East to West. In Japanese contexts, it often means "friend," evoking a sense of warmth and connection, while Sanskrit origins suggest meanings like "beloved" or "nectar," adding a layer of sacred sweetness. This etymological diversity allows the name to resonate across cultures, bridging the gap between simple affection and profound spiritual value.

Alternatively, Ami serves as a charming variation of Amy, which derives from the Latin *Amabilis* and is frequently linked to Amelia. This Western lineage imbues the name with classic, timeless elegance, while the Japanese interpretation roots it in communal harmony and loyalty. ❓ Frequently asked questions about Ami

Is Ami primarily a Japanese or Western name?

It is both, serving as a Japanese name meaning friend and as a Western variation of Amy.

What does Ami mean in Sanskrit?

It can mean beloved, nectar, second truth, or second ocean in Sanskrit contexts.

Who are some famous people named Ami?

Ami Suzuki, Ami Onuki, and Ami Bluebell Dolenz are well-known bearers of the name.
